Chapter 7 Bankruptcy

Santa Fe Springs businesses may dissolve their operations under Chapter 7 and have their assets sold to pay off creditors. Similarly, a consumer whose eligibility to file has been confirmed by a Chapter 7 Bankruptcy Lawyer can have unsecured debt such as credit cards, medical bills, repossession deficiencies, payday loans, tax penalties and unpaid taxes if old enough, department store bills and unpaid rent discharged. Your Chapter 7 Bankruptcy Lawyer can advise you on what is a non-dischargeable debt.

The proceedings are straight-forward and your Chapter 7 Bankruptcy Lawyer can tell you what your obligations are before and after filing. Your only appearance is with your Chapter 7 Bankruptcy Lawyer at a meeting with a trustee to review your petition outlining your financial affairs that was prepared by your Santa Fe Springs bankruptcy lawyer.

Most cases are discharged within 4 months after filing.

Chapter 13 Bankruptcy

A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Attorney may advise you that Chapter 13 is your only option or is the most beneficial. If you elect to file, a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Attorney prepares a repayment plan where secured creditors and others with priority are paid first. Unsecured creditors are to be paid only what they would have received under Chapter 7, if anything.

Sole proprietors can include business debt if it was personally guaranteed. Debtors submit a single monthly payment to the trustee over a 3 or 5 year period. Your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Attorney can also reduce the value of most secured property to its market value.

Chapter 13 can rescue Santa Fe Springs homeowners from foreclosure. Arrearages in secured loans such as a mortgage or auto can be included in the plan. Your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Attorney can also strip a junior mortgage and have that obligation discharged.

Chapter 11 Bankruptcy

When a Santa Fe Springs business has difficulty paying its debts, it can turn to a Chapter 11 Bankruptcy Lawyer. Under Chapter 11, a business offers a plan drafted by its Chapter 11 Bankruptcy Lawyer that puts creditors into classes generally based on how much of their debt will be paid over time. The reorganization plan is voted on by certain classes and confirmed or not.

If confirmed, the company may continue its usual operations although its restructuring plans that involves any major business decisions must be approved by the court. Your Santa Fe Springs bankruptcy lawyer keeps the court advised on the business’ progress.

Individuals with substantial debt can also file Chapter 11 if so advised by a Santa Fe Springs bankruptcy lawyer.
